Let's get real - this isn't pocket change. A standard residential Carport 8.33 system runs about $28,000 before incentives. But crunch the numbers:
Federal tax credit | -$8,400 |
Utility rebates | -$3,200 |
Annual energy savings | -$1,800 |
Most homeowners reach break-even in 6-8 years, then enjoy free energy for decades. Commercial installations see even faster ROI - Amazon warehouses report 4-year payback periods thanks to scaled implementations.
